Origin and meaning of the name Havisham

What is the origin of the name Havisham?

The name "Havisham" does not have a widely known or established origin or background. It seems to have gained some popularity as a given name possibly due to its association with Miss Havisham, a character from Charles Dickens' novel "Great Expectations." Miss Havisham is a wealthy spinster who was jilted at the altar and lives in bitterness and seclusion, making the name Havisham somewhat evocative of a haunting or tragic image. However, it is important to note that Havisham is not commonly used as a first name and may be more frequently encountered as a surname.

The meaning, etymology, and origin of the name Havisham

The name Havisham is of English origin and is derived from the famous character Miss Havisham in Charles Dickens' novel, "Great Expectations." Miss Havisham is a wealthy and eccentric spinster who is jilted at the altar, leading her to live a reclusive and vengeful life. As a name, Havisham is not particularly common but has gained some popularity due to its association with the intriguing literary character.
